Job Description And Duties Provide all necessary administrative support to the State Hearings Division and its Administrative Law Judges (ALJs) by: receiving and processing documents received via mail, fax/e‑fax, email, Secure File Transfer (SFT), verifying information, scanning documents to be added in to a shared database, sorting and organizing documents in preparation for entering hearing request data in the Appeals Case Management System (ACMS) and distributing to other bureaus. Reviewing and processing requests for authorized representatives, withdrawal and postponement tasks in ACMS. Uploading documents, and applying notes to the hearing request or claimant's profile on ACMS.

Act as point of contact for Covered California, county representatives, claimants, and authorized representatives. Respond to inquiries or direct to appropriate party for response. Answering customer service mail line, distributing mail and covering the receptionist desk. Photocopy, file, fax, and secure disposal or storage of SHD documents. Perform other duties or special projects as required in support of the SHD.
